基于labview的数字示波器设计

基于labview的数字示波器设计

ID:47477327

大小:713.50 KB

页数:23页

时间:2020-01-11

基于labview的数字示波器设计_第1页
基于labview的数字示波器设计_第2页
基于labview的数字示波器设计_第3页
基于labview的数字示波器设计_第4页
基于labview的数字示波器设计_第5页
资源描述:

《基于labview的数字示波器设计》由会员上传分享,免费在线阅读,更多相关内容在行业资料-天天文库

1、基于Labviewd的虚拟数字示波器设计测控仪器设计课程设计说明书姓名:学号:班级:测控081班专业:测控技术与仪器学院:机械工程学院时间:2011.7.4~2011.7.15地点:机械工程学院机房指导教师:~1~基于Labviewd的虚拟数字示波器设计目录前言………………………………………………………………………………2课程设计任务书…………………………………………………………………3示波器设计方案…………………………………………………………………4示波器工作原理与设计步骤……………………………………………………7一、模拟采集模块…………………………………

2、……………………7二、时基控制……………………………………………………………9三、波形显示模块………………………………………………………9四、参数测量模块………………………………………………………13五、频谱分析模块………………………………………………………15六、数据存储和回放模块………………………………………………16七、波形打印模块………………………………………………………17八、主要控制结构………………………………………………………18总结………………………………………………………………………………19附录:前面板和程序框图…………………………………

3、……………………21~1~基于Labviewd的虚拟数字示波器设计前言由于电子技术、计算机技术的高速发展及其在电子测量技术和仪器领域中的应用,新的测试理论、新的测试方法、新的测试领域以及新的仪器结构不断出现。电子测量仪器的功能和作用已经发生质的变化。在先进的测控系统中,不仅希望设备能够单独进行测试,还希望他们之间能够互相通信,构成测试系统,甚至是测试网络系统,实现信息共享,以便对众多的被测信号进行对比、综合和自动分析、从而得出准确的判断。这是电子行业本身给测试设备提出的要求,传统的测试仪器在此方面受到很大的限制。由于上述原因,并且随着电子技术和计算机技术的快

4、速发展以及价格不断下降,改变了传统的电子技术设计观念,使原来部分由硬件完成的功能,现在能由软件实现。例如仪器面板和数字滤波等,实现硬件软件化。而不少硬件难以实现的功能,例如复杂的信号分析,数据统计和三维图像显示等,在计算机中则较容易实现。在市场的需求和相关技术支持下,促使了基于个人计算机的测控仪器——虚拟仪器的发展。虚拟仪器利用计算机强大的处理能力,使得它成为了一种很好的工具,其应用范围也越来越广泛。与传统仪器相比,虚拟仪器在智能化程度、处理能力和可操作性等方面均具有明显的技术优势。示波器是在科学研究和工程设计中广泛应用的一种通用仪器。目前研制一种结构简单、

5、操作方便、生产技术要求不高、费用低的数字示波器是非常必要的。本文介绍了一种新型的示波器:虚拟数字存储示波器。虚拟数字存储示波器是虚拟仪器技术的一种具体应用。该虚拟仪器基于计算机平台,将虚拟仪器硬件和软件紧密结合,实现比传统仪器更强大的功能。虚拟数字存储示波器系统由数据采集、数据分析和结果输出显示三个主要功能部分组成。其中,数据分析和结果输出显示完全由计算机软件系统来完成,只有数据采集是在软件的控制下由硬件来完成。本文主要完成对软件系统的设计。~22~基于Labviewd的虚拟数字示波器设计测控仪器设计课程设计任务书设计题目:基于Labview的数字示波器设计

6、设计要求:一、主要功能模块数字示波器主要由软件控制完成信号的采集、处理和显示。系统软件总体上包括数据采集、波形显示、参数测量、频谱分析及波形存储和回放等五大模块,功能结构框图如下:1.数据采集模块主要完成数据采集的控制,包括触发控制、通道选择控制、时基控制等。其中:1)触发控制包括触发模式、触发斜坡、触发电平控制;2)通道选择主要控制单通道或双通道测量;3)时基控制主要控制采集卡扫描率、每一通道扫描次数(取样数)。2.波形显示模块软件需提供五种波形显示模式:1)A、B、A&B模式:通过显示通道选择按键A和B,可以任意显示某一通道或两通道输入信号的波形。2)X

7、Y模式:当两通道都处于选通状态时,使用此模式来显示李沙育(Lissajous)图形、测量相位差或频率。3)A+B,A-B模式:当两通道处于选通状态时,使用此模式显示两通道信号代数相加、相减后的波形。4)A&A积分~22~基于Labviewd的虚拟数字示波器设计5)A&A微分3.参数测量模块主要模拟HP54603B的参数测量功能,完成包括Vrms等19个电压参数和频率、周期等7个时间参数的测量,并显示其测量结果。4.频谱分析模块采用快速FFT算法,完成频域信号分析。可实现的频谱分析控制包括:1)Window选择,提供9种频谱分析窗口;2)Log/Linear选

8、择,提供3种坐标显示模式;3)DisplayUnit

当前文档最多预览五页,下载文档查看全文

此文档下载收益归作者所有

当前文档最多预览五页,下载文档查看全文
温馨提示:
1. 部分包含数学公式或PPT动画的文件,查看预览时可能会显示错乱或异常,文件下载后无此问题,请放心下载。
2. 本文档由用户上传,版权归属用户,天天文库负责整理代发布。如果您对本文档版权有争议请及时联系客服。
3. 下载前请仔细阅读文档内容,确认文档内容符合您的需求后进行下载,若出现内容与标题不符可向本站投诉处理。
4. 下载文档时可能由于网络波动等原因无法下载或下载错误,付费完成后未能成功下载的用户请联系客服处理。